ZAMBALES IMO - TURNOVER OF COMPLETED PROJECTS, IA CONSULTATION AND CONTRACT SIGNING

 

On March 13, 2024, the National Irrigation Administration (NIA) Senior Deputy Administrator Engr. Robert C. Suguitan and Deputy Administrator for Engineering and Operations Sector and concurrent NIA Region III Manager Engr. Josephine B. Salazar spearheads the Zambales Irrigation Management Office (Zambales IMO) Turnover of Completed Projects, IA Consultation, and Contract Signing at Balin, Sambali, Iba, Zambales.

Headed by the Zambales IMO Acting Division Manager, Engr. Rolando C. Espino, the Zambales IMO has made notable strides in agricultural development, exemplified by the successful completion and handover of 21 projects from CY 2023 to its 19 Irrigators' Associations (IAs), directly benefiting 2,396 farmers. These encompass projects including Nayom RIS, Padagalan IA, Tatlongbi, Binabalian CIS, Lawis CIS, Sta. Rita Tinantapi CIS, Bangantalinga CIS, Upper Prenza CIS, Lower Prenza CIS, Bucao RIS, Panan-Dalayap CIS, San Felipe CIS (Capag-Ongan), Namanaan CIS, STRIS (Mapanuepe Riverlake IP), Rabanes CIS, STRIS (Camachile & Cavite), STRIS (Castillejos), San Pablo CIP, and Nibangon CIS.

The signing ceremony for the Modified Irrigation Management Transfer (IMT) Contracts took place between the NIA and 66 IAs in Zambales. This event marks the execution of Memorandum Circular No. 147, Series of 2023, which streamlines the process and paves the way for an enhanced Operations and Maintenance (O&M) Subsidy, escalating from P150/HA/Cropping to P500/HA/Cropping. This event signifies a major stride forward in improving agricultural productivity across the region.

The program was joined by Provincial Government officials of Zambales and government partner agencies of NIA such as the Department of Agriculture (DA-RFO III), Department of Labor and Employment (DOLE), Philippine Center for Postharvest Development and Mechanization (PhilMech), Philippine Rice Research Institute (PhilRice), and Department of Social Welfare and Development (DSWD).
